The Critical Role of Electric Oil Transfer Pumps in Modern ATF Servicing

Automatic transmissions are among the most complex mechanical components in modern vehicles. With the industry transitioning toward multi-speed gearboxes (ranging from 8 to 10-speed configurations), Continuously Variable Transmissions (CVTs), and Dual-Clutch Transmissions (DCTs), the margin for error in transmission maintenance has shrunk to zero. Transmission fluid (ATF) serves not only as a lubricant but also as a hydraulic medium and a coolant. Consequently, maintaining fluid integrity and precise fill levels is paramount to preventing premature gearbox failure.

Historically, technicians relied on manual hand pumps or gravity-fed systems to replenish transmission fluids. However, these traditional methods present significant challenges: they are slow, physically demanding, and highly prone to introducing external contaminants into the gearbox. Enter the Electric Oil Transfer Pump. Designed specifically for professional automotive transmission fluid servicing, these electric-powered systems deliver a consistent, pressurized, and controlled flow of fluid, ensuring that the service is completed quickly, cleanly, and with absolute precision.

Deep Application Scenarios for Electric Oil Transfer Pumps

1. Automated Closed-Loop Fluid Exchange

One of the primary applications of electric oil transfer pumps is within specialized ATF exchange machines. In this scenario, the machine is connected in-line with the transmission cooling circuit. As the vehicle's engine runs, the old fluid is pumped out by the transmission's internal pump, while the electric oil transfer pump simultaneously injects fresh fluid at an identical flow rate. This balanced exchange prevents the transmission pump from running dry, ensuring a complete 100% fluid replacement without risking damage to internal clutches or torque converters.

2. Bulk Fluid Dispensing from Drums and IBC Tanks

For high-volume workshops, purchasing transmission fluid in individual quarts is economically inefficient. Instead, fluids are purchased in 55-gallon (200L) drums or 1000L Intermediate Bulk Containers (IBCs). High-flow electric transfer pumps mounted directly onto these containers allow technicians to dispense fluid rapidly into mobile dispensers or directly to the vehicle bay via overhead hose reels. This centralized fluid distribution minimizes waste, reduces plastic container disposal, and keeps the workshop floor clean and organized.

3. Low-Clearance and Sealed Transmission Fills

Many modern vehicles feature "sealed-for-life" transmissions that lack a traditional dipstick tube. Refilling these units requires pumping fluid upward through a drain/fill plug located on the bottom or side of the transmission casing. This procedure is virtually impossible to execute cleanly without a reliable electric pump. An electric transfer pump equipped with a precise flow-meter gun allows the technician to pump the exact volume of fluid required directly into the fill port, even when working in tight, restricted spaces under a vehicle lift.

Technological Evolution & Future Trends

The next generation of electric oil transfer pumps is adopting smart technologies to further enhance workshop performance. Key trends reshaping the industry include:

  • Brushless DC (BLDC) Motors: Providing higher torque-to-weight ratios, increased energy efficiency, and significantly longer operational lifespans compared to traditional brushed motors.
  • Integrated Digital Flow Meters: Offering real-time tracking of fluid volume down to the milliliter, enabling automated shut-off features once the targeted fill volume is reached.
  • Variable Speed Controls: Allowing technicians to adjust flow rates dynamically based on fluid viscosity and temperature, preventing foaming and cavitation.
  • IoT Connectivity: Enabling fluid dispensers to communicate directly with workshop management software, logging fluid usage automatically for accurate customer billing and inventory tracking.
